How To Fix CRM_MKTTG_TG100 - Product &1 is not contained in segmentation basis &2


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RM_MKTTG_TG - CRM Marketing: Messages Target Goups

  • Message number: 100

  • Message text: Product &1 is not contained in segmentation basis &2

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RM_MKTTG_TG100 - Product &1 is not contained in segmentation basis &2 ?

    The SAP error message CRM_MKTTG_TG100 indicates that a specific product (denoted as &1) is not included in the segmentation basis (denoted as &2). This error typically arises in the context of S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) when working with marketing and segmentation functionalities.

    Cause:

    1. Product Not in Segmentation Basis: The primary cause of this error is that the product you are trying to use in a marketing campaign or segmentation process is not part of the defined segmentation basis. The segmentation basis is a set of criteria that determines which products, customers, or other entities are included in a particular marketing activity.

    2. Incorrect Segmentation Basis: The segmentation basis may not have been set up correctly, or the product may not have been assigned to the segmentation basis.

    3.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the data, such as missing master data for the product or segmentation basis.

    Solution:

    1. Check Segmentation Basis: Verify the segmentation basis you are using. Ensure that the product in question is included in the segmentation basis. You can do this by navigating to the segmentation basis configuration in SAP CRM.

    2. Update Segmentation Basis: If the product is not included, you may need to update the segmentation basis to include the product. This can involve modifying the criteria or adding the product to the relevant categories.

    3. Review Product Master Data: Ensure that the product master data is complete and correctly maintained. Check for any missing attributes or classifications that may prevent the product from being included in the segmentation.

    4. Recreate Segmentation Basis: If necessary, you can recreate the segmentation basis to ensure that it accurately reflects the products and criteria you want to include.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for detailed steps on managing segmentation bases and products.
